
Deramaxx (deracoxib) is a non-narcotic, non-steroidal anti-inflammatory drug (NSAID) of the coxib class specifically developed for dogs. It works by targeting the COX-2 enzyme to inhibit the production of prostaglandins that cause pain and inflammation, while having less impact on the COX-1 enzymes that support kidney and stomach health. These beef-flavoured, scored tablets are used to manage the chronic pain and lameness associated with canine osteoarthritis and to provide relief from acute pain and inflammation following orthopedic or dental surgeries.
Active Ingredient: Deracoxib.
Approved Species: Dog.
Uses: Control of pain and inflammation associated with osteoarthritis and post-operative recovery (orthopedic and dental surgery).
Form: Beef-flavoured chewable tablets.
Route of Administration: Oral.
Deramaxx is a prescription-only medication. A valid prescription from a licensed veterinarian is required for purchase. Professional oversight is necessary to ensure the medication is appropriate for your dog's health status, as your veterinarian will typically perform baseline blood work and regular monitoring of liver and kidney function during treatment.
